Program & ResultsDanny Noppert is the second Dutchman to secure a place in the second round of the World Grand Prix. The Frisian darts player was 2-0 too strong for Gabriel Clemens
Michael van Gerwen qualified for the second round of the World Grand Prix last night, where Dirk van Duijvenbode went down in frustration against Jonny Clayton.
So Noppert was the third Dutchman to reach the oche. After his place in the semifinals at the Belgian Darts Open, in which he received a nine-darter from the eventual winner Dave Chisnall, he met the German Gabriel in Leicester. After a 3-0 win in the first set, it became 3-2 in the second and that’s how the victory was won.
During the World Grand Prix, players must not only end the leg by throwing a double, but also start the leg by throwing a double.
